Various Types of Vision Adjustment Surgeries



Have you thought about LASIK as a possible vision improvement surgical procedure? It is just one of one of the most preferred alternatives available today.

LASIK, which represents Laser-Assisted In Situ Keratomileusis, is a treatment that can remedy n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ism. During the surgical procedure, a laser is used to reshape the cornea, enabling light to concentrate correctly on the retina.

The procedure itself is fairly fast and painless, with a lot of patients experiencing boosted vision promptly after. Healing time is likewise very little, with lots of people able to go back to their typical tasks within a day or two.

LASIK has a high success price and can provide long-lasting results, making it an excellent choice for those looking for permanent vision correction.

Procedure and Healing Process



You can expect a reasonably quick and painless treatment for LASIK, and your recovery time will certainly be marginal also. During the LASIK treatment, you'll be given numbing eye goes down to guarantee your comfort. The specialist will utilize a laser to create a slim flap on the surface of your cornea. This flap is then raised, and another laser is used to reshape the cornea to correct your vision.

The entire procedure typically takes about 15 mins for both eyes. After the treatment, you might experience some mild pain or momentary vision modifications, yet these typically decrease within a couple of days. You'll need to rest your eyes and avoid arduous activities for a couple of days, yet you can anticipate to resume your regular tasks fairly swiftly.

Overall, LASIK supplies a hassle-free and reliable remedy for vision correction.
